Intel Core i3-550 The Talos Principle Benchmarks - Can Core i3-550 Run The Talos Principle?

Entry-level Desktop processor released in 2010 with 2 cores and 4 threads. With base clock at 3.2GHz, max speed at 3.2GHz, and a 73W power rating. Core i3-550 is based on the Clarkdale 32nm family and part of the Core i3 series.
